Glenvil, Nebraska

Glenvil is a village in Clay County, Nebraska, United States. The population was 310 at the 2010 census. It is part of the Hastings, Nebraska Micropolitan Statistical Area.

Fairfield, Nebraska

Fairfield is a city in Clay County, Nebraska, United States. The population was 387 at the 2010 census. It is part of the Hastings, Nebraska Micropolitan Statistical Area.

Naval Ammunition Depot

The Naval Ammunition Depot (NAD) was the largest United States World War II naval munitions plant operating from 1942 to 1946. Construction began in July, 1942 on 49,000 acres near Hastings, Nebraska and was completed in early 1943 with over 2000 structures including buildings, bunkers, and various other types of structures built just for this operation. The cost of construction was over $71 million and this facility produced over 40% of the U.S. Navy's munitions in World War II.

Clay Center, Nebraska

Clay Center is a city in and the county seat of Clay County, Nebraska, United States. It is part of the Hastings, Nebraska Micropolitan Statistical Area. The population was 760 at the 2010 census.
